#976245 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#976245 is composed of 59.2% red, 38.4%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.1% magenta, 54.3%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 21.2 degrees, a saturation of 37.3% and a lightness of 43.1%. #976245 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c48a with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#976245

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#faf6f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#976245

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#756c67 is the less saturated color, while #db4e01 is the most saturated one.
